Arrange the following resultant mixtures in increasing order of their pH values
A. \(10\) mL \(0.2\) M Ca(OH)\(_2\) + \(25\) mL \(0.1\) M HCl
B. \(10\) mL \(0.01\) M H\(_2\)SO\(_4\) + \(10\) mL \(0.01\) M Ca(OH)\(_2\)
C. \(10\) mL \(0.1\) M H\(_2\)SO\(_4\) + \(10\) mL \(0.1\) M KOH
Choose the correct answer from the options given below:
- A \(B < C < A\)
- B \(C < A < B\)
- C \(C < B < A\)
- D \(A < C < B\)
Answer & Solution
Correct Answer
(C) \(C < B < A\)
Step-by-step Solution
Detailed explanation
For mixture A: Millimoles of OH\(^{-}\) = \(10 \times 0.2 \times 2 = 4\) Millimoles of H\(^{+}\) = \(25 \times 0.1 \times 1 = 2.5\) Remaining OH\(^{-}\) = \(4 - 2.5 = 1.5\) mmol The solution is basic, so pH \(> 7\). For mixture B: Millimoles of H\(^{+}\) =…
